ISLAMABAD, Aug 13 (APP): Federal Minister for Communications Abdul Aleem Khan on Thursday felicitated the nation on the 79th Independence Day, saying tha freedom is a great blessing from Allah Almighty and its protection is a collective national responsibility. In his message, he said that the creation of Pakistan was the result of the great struggle, countless sacrifices and unparalleled leadership of Quaid-e-Azam Muhammad Ali Jinnah. Independence Day provides us with an opportunity to remember the sacrifices of our forefathers and move forward with renewed determination for the progress and prosperity of Pakistan. He said that the day of 14th August reminds us to remain committed to the principles of Unity, Faith and Discipline. Abdul Aleem Khan said that the security of Pakistan's borders is indebted to the sacrifices of the Armed Forces of Pakistan. On Independence Day, we pay tribute to the martyrs, Ghazis and their great families who made immense sacrifices for the defence and security of the motherland. President of Istehkam-e-Pakistan Party said that Pakistan is in strong hands and the nation should remain hopeful about its future. Abdul Aleem Khan said that on this Independence Day, we must pledge to utilise all our capabilities to transform Pakistan into a strong, prosperous, developed and stable country in accordance with the vision of Quaid-e-Azam Muhammad Ali Jinnah. Federal Minister Abdul Aleem Khan prayed that Allah Almighty may continue to guide Pakistan on the path of peace, stability, progress and prosperity, keep the country safe and prosperous forever, and grant the entire nation the strength to play its role in the development and progress of the country with unity and harmony.
